First edition. Later half black shagreen binding with corners, ca 1860. Spine with raised bands decorated with blind-tooled compartments and fillets on the bands. This parliamentary prosecutor emigrated in 1791, he wrote several royalist and legitimist works during the revolutionary period, he would not return to Paris until the Restoration. Engraved armorial bookplate of Du Plessis. A stamp below the date on the title page: Ex-libris Delaunay. Demonstration through history of the superiority of monarchical government and apology for Louis XVI. The author does not address the current constitution of France and its governance.
